The typical annual salary range for most roles at Vital Acquisitions Inc is approximately from $86,495 to $111,745. It's important to remember that these are overall averages, actual salaries vary significantly based on specific job titles, years of experience, skills, and location.
The average annual salary at Vital Acquisitions Inc is $98,613, or an hourly wage of $47, in comparison to Urbanite Capital LLC which pays $110,005 per year or $53 per hour.
Yes, salaries often differ between departments at Vital Acquisitions Inc due to varying market demand for specific skill sets and the nature of the roles. For example, technical roles in Engineering or IT may command different salary ranges compared to roles in Marketing or Human Resources.
Experience level is a significant factor in determining salary at Vital Acquisitions Inc, as it is with most employers. Generally, employees with more years of relevant experience and a proven track record can command higher salaries. For example, a senior-level role will typically have a higher pay band than an entry-level or mid-career position within the same job family.
To determine if a salary offer from Vital Acquisitions Inc in Irvine is fair, first compare the gross salary to our data for similar roles at Vital Acquisitions Inc and its competitors (see our similar company salaries section) . Then, critically, use our "Cost of Living Insights for Irvine" to understand its purchasing power.
Salary increases at Vital Acquisitions Inc are likely influenced by a combination of factors, including: individual employee performance against set goals, overall company performance and profitability, budget availability, changes in the market rate for similar roles (market adjustments), and sometimes cost-of-living increases.
